[quote=Anonymous]I don't think there's a lot of difference academically between the two schools for middle school so you could always play it by ear and revisit the LB idea for 9th (for a STEM kid, probably a wise choice). Socially, middle school is a really tough time to move, especially to schools as big as these. My DC was new to Robinson for 7th coming from out of state and really struggled to make friends because everyone came in with their elementary groups and didn't seem very open to expanding, except for the so-called popular kids from each school who all found each other quickly. I've been told it gets better in high school but we left for private instead. Otherwise DC probably would have switched to LB for AP and a fresh start.[/quote]
